Calculate Log Base 399 of 61

To solve the equation log 399 (61)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 61, a = 399:
    log 399 (61) = log(61) / log(399)
  3. Evaluate the term:
    log(61) / log(399)
    = 1.39794000867204 / 1.92427928606188
    = 0.68640847352597
    = Logarithm of 61 with base 399
